Material and Properties:
- Made of PVC, polystyrene (PS) or strong polypropylene (PP)
Strength and Temperature Range
- Polypropylene gutters are chemically resistant to alcohols and mild organic solvents
Design and Functionality:
- PVC gutters have transparent walls to allow easy viewing of the contents
- Single-channel PS troughs are available in three sizes: 25ml, 55ml and 100ml;
- The 25ml and 55ml gutters have a V-shaped bottom
- Single-channel PVC trays have a capacity of 55 ml and a V-shaped bottom
- The 12-channel PP gutters are double-sided: the 12-channel side has a capacity of 5ml per channel; The other side (single-channel) has a capacity of 50ml
- The 12-channel PP gutters are available in a variety of colors: clear, blue, green, pink and yellow
- PS gutters are individually packaged (sterile); PVC and PP containers are packed collectively (non-sterile)

Flush Chutes for Multichannel Pipette
Multichannel pipette rinsing chutes are a special laboratory tool that is used to thoroughly rinse chemical reagents from their packages. Rinsing is essential to remove contaminants that may affect the outcome of the experiment. Rinsing reagents using rinsing troughs is an important step in preparation for laboratory testing, as it allows for thorough removal of contaminants and minimizes the risk of introducing errors into experimental results.

Compatibility and Convenience of Use
When working in the laboratory, laboratory vessels and equipment are often used for a variety of purposes, and reagents are added to the samples to perform the appropriate tests. In this process, contaminants can enter reagents and equipment, which can affect the results of experiments.
Reagent rinsing using rinsing trays involves introducing fresh distilled water or other solvents into a reagent or pipette vessel and then removing the liquid from the vessel. This process is repeated several times until the water is completely clear. This process can remove contaminants and traces of other reagents that could affect the results of the experiments.
It is important to keep the rinsing trays of multichannel pipettes clean and free of debris before starting the reagent rinsing process. It is also important to use the right solvents for the rinse, depending on the type of reagent that is being rinsed.
